Glen Assoun's daughter says probe of his wrongful conviction must become a priority

Published: 

Glen Assoun is embraced by his daughter Amanda Huckle at Nova Scotia Supreme Court in Halifax on March 1, 2019. The daughter of a Nova Scotia man wrongfully convicted of murder says even in death, Glen Assoun is being denied justice and she is calling for governments to ensure a probe of his case becomes a "priority."
